Geophagia (/ ˌ dʒ iː ə ˈ f eɪ dʒ (i) ə /), also known as geophagy (/ dʒ i ˈ ɒ f ə dʒ i /), [1] is the intentional [2] practice of consuming earth or soil-like substances such as clay, chalk, or termite mounds. The wax scales are about three millimetres (0.12 in) across and 0.1 mm (0.0039 in) thick, and about 1100 are needed to make a gram of wax. [3] Worker bees use the beeswax to build honeycomb cells. For the wax-making bees to secrete wax, the ambient temperature in the hive must be 33 to 36 °C (91 to 97 °F).
Hoya carnosa, the porcelainflower or wax plant, is a species of flowering plant in the family Apocynaceae, native to East Asia. It is a common house plant grown for its attractive waxy foliage, and sweetly scented flowers.

Hydrophobic soil is most familiarly formed when a fire or hot air disperses waxy compounds found in the uppermost litter layer consisting of organic matter. [2] After the compounds disperse, they mainly coat sandy soil particles near the surface in the upper layers of soil, making the soil hydrophobic.
Some lichens grow on rocks without soil, so may be among the first of life forms, and break down the rocks into soil for plants. [11] Since some uninhabited land may have thin, poor quality soils with few nutrients, pioneer species are often hardy plants with adaptations such as long roots, root nodes containing nitrogen-fixing bacteria, and leaves that employ transpiration.

Nutrients in the soil are taken up by the plant through its roots, and in particular its root hairs.To be taken up by a plant, a nutrient element must be located near the root surface; however, the supply of nutrients in contact with the root is rapidly depleted within a distance of ca. 2 mm.
